What Is a Tip (Gratuity)?
A tip, or gratuity, is a sum of money given to service workers, typically in addition to the bill total. It is usually expressed as a percentage of the total cost to reward the quality of service received.

How do I calculate 7% of $5300?
To calculate 7% of $5300, multiply 5300 by 0.07. The result is $371.
Is a 7% tip considered generous?
A 7% tip is generally on the lower end of the tipping scale, as most people tip between 15-20% for good service.
